Completed
Conclusions
Class Central Classrooms beta
YouTube videos curated by Class Central.
Classroom Contents
Spanner - Google’s Globally-Distributed Database
Automatically move to the next video in the Classroom when playback concludes
- 1 Intro
- 2 What is Spanner?
- 3 Example: Social Network
- 4 Overview
- 5 Read Transactions
- 6 Single Machine
- 7 Multiple Machines
- 8 Version Management
- 9 Synchronizing Snapshots
- 10 Timestamps, Global Clock
- 11 Timestamp Invariants
- 12 Timestamps and True Time
- 13 Commit Wait and Replication
- 14 Commit Wait and 2-Phase Commit
- 15 True Time Architecture
- 16 TrueTime implementation
- 17 What If a Clock Goes Rogue?
- 18 What's in the Literature
- 19 Future Work
- 20 Conclusions
- 21 Network-Induced Uncertainty